The community certificate details and the movable & immovable assests of a "BSNL Executive Engineer(EE)" were asked through the RTI Act to know the whether the community/caste information given by the EE is authentic.
But the BSNL department has replied saying that the EE is not consenting to provide these informations. They have highlighted the Act # 8(1) Exemptions from Disclosure section and denied the information. Is this valid? Can they deny the information?

I am giving two decisions of the CIC which directs the PIO to give educational certificates and other certificates of third parties.
More over, if the information sought is in the public interest, the shield given to the individual goes out. But, the petitioner has to prove the public interest.
RTI Act gives exemptions and exceptions.
I myself got information of individuals from the IT department showing the public interest.
